Understanding the Core Components of Digital Marketing

Digital marketing is an ever-evolving field, encompassing a variety of strategies and tactics. To build a comprehensive digital marketing strategy, businesses must understand and effectively utilize key components such as Search Engine Optimization (SEO), content marketing, social media marketing, email marketing, pay-per-click (PPC) advertising, and data analytics.

SEO is the foundation of digital marketing, focusing on improving a website’s visibility in search engine results. By optimizing website content and structure, businesses can drive organic traffic and enhance their online presence. Effective SEO practices increase brand visibility and attract potential customers by ensuring that a company’s website appears prominently in search engine queries.

Content marketing involves creating and distributing valuable, relevant, and consistent content to attract and engage a target audience. This might include blog posts, videos, infographics, and e-books. High-quality content builds authority, educates consumers, and nurtures relationships, ultimately leading to increased brand loyalty and sales. Machine learning algorithms can further refine these efforts, tailoring content to user preferences.

Social media marketing leverages platforms like Facebook, Instagram, Twitter, and LinkedIn to engage with customers and promote products or services. Through targeted campaigns and regular interaction, brands can build a community, foster brand advocacy, and drive traffic to their websites. Tools such as social listening and engagement metrics can be harnessed to optimize these strategies further.

Email marketing remains a highly effective tool for businesses to reach their audience. Customized email campaigns can promote products, share news, and provide personalized offers. By segmenting email lists and using automation, companies can increase open rates and enhance engagement, driving conversions and customer retention.

PPC advertising, such as Google Ads, allows businesses to display ads to users who search for specific keywords. By paying for clicks on these ads, companies can quickly attract potential customers and generate immediate traffic. A well-executed PPC campaign can complement organic SEO efforts and provide measurable ROI.

Data analytics is the backbone of digital marketing, enabling businesses to track, measure, and analyze the performance of their campaigns. By leveraging insights from analytics tools, companies can refine their strategies, optimize marketing efforts, and make data-driven decisions to improve overall efficiency and effectiveness.

Integrating these components is crucial for a cohesive and successful digital marketing strategy. For instance, a company might use SEO to boost organic traffic, supported by content marketing to engage visitors. Simultaneously, social media campaigns can amplify content reach, while email marketing nurtures leads. PPC ads can be employed to capture potential customers at critical moments, with data analytics providing insightful feedback to refine and enhance each component.

Implementing and Optimizing Your Digital Marketing Strategy

Setting measurable goals and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) is the cornerstone of any effective digital marketing strategy. These benchmarks not only provide a way to quantify success but also enable you to identify areas that need improvement. Begin by defining clear, attainable objectives such as increasing website traffic, boosting social media engagement, or enhancing lead generation. Ensure these goals are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, and Time-bound (SMART) to facilitate precise tracking and evaluation.

Creating a digital marketing plan requires a structured approach. Start with comprehensive market research to understand the competitive landscape and identify your target audience. Determine the demographics, behavior, and preferences of potential customers to tailor your marketing efforts efficiently. Select the digital channels that align best with your audience and business goals—whether it be search engines, social media platforms, email marketing, or content marketing. Craft compelling and relevant content that resonates with your audience, supporting both engagement and conversion.

Optimization is an ongoing process. Constantly monitor the performance of your digital marketing campaigns through analytics tools. Analyzing data related to user behavior, conversion rates, and traffic sources provides valuable insights into what works and what doesn’t. Utilize this data to make informed, data-driven adjustments to your strategies. Employ A/B testing to evaluate the effectiveness of different content and strategies, ensuring you allocate resources efficiently.
An essential aspect of optimization involves incorporating tools and technologies that facilitate automation and improvement. Platforms like Google Analytics, SEMrush, and HubSpot offer comprehensive solutions for tracking performance metrics, analyzing data, and automating marketing tasks. Leveraging these tools can enhance productivity and streamline processes, enabling you to focus on strategic initiatives.

Adopt best practices for continuous improvement by staying abreast of the latest digital marketing trends and technologies. Regularly update your knowledge and skillset through industry publications, webinars, and professional networks. By being proactive and adaptive, you can maintain a competitive edge in the ever-evolving digital landscape.
